A COMMUNIQUE ISSUED AT THE END OF THE MGBOWO TOWN HALL MEETING HELD AT THE CWO HALL ST. JOHN'S PARISH MGBOWO ON FRI,18th FEBRUARY 2022.
```▪️The meeting resolved as follows:
1. That the good people of Mgbowo should use this breakthrough initiative to engage in wider consultations to foster political education, sensitisation and better participation in the political process in Awgu and wider Enugu State.
2. That the already established rotational arrangement amongst the five villages of Mgbowo for the harmonious selection and subsequent election of candidates representating Mgbowo ward in Awgu LG Council be continued.
3. That the slot for producing the councilorship candidate for the upcoming February 23rd 2022 election fell to Ezioha Mgbowo and any candidate that is not From Ezioha Mgbowo is going contrary to the rotational agreement that has been in operation for over a decade.
4. Ndi Mgbowo earnestly appeal to the Enugu state Independent Electoral Commission (ENSIEC) to live upto the expectations of an unbiased independent umpire by delivering all relevant electoral materials in time and also make necessary arrangements towards ensuring a free, fair, and credible election.
5. We implore all Mgbowo indigenes to eschew apathy and come out en-mass on Wednesday, February 23rd, 2022 to exercise their electoral franchise to select a candidate of their choice.
6. That Mgbowo is safe, secured and ready for the upcoming councilorship/chairmanship elections. We therefore urge all eligible voters to come out en-mass without fear of intimidation whatsoever from any quarters!
7. That in spite of the invitations extended to all political parties across Mgbowo ward, only the candidates of APGA and APC attended the debate while other political parties, including PDP chose not to attend the Meeting.
Furthermore, It is noteworthy, that the candidates of the two political parties in attendance, APGA and APC conducted themselves creditably in a robust debate to sell their manifestos and graciously took questions from the highly enthusiastic audience in clear demonstration of true democracy.
